DR Congo Ebola Outbreak Declared Global Health Emergency

A new Ebola outbreak in the Democratic Republic of Congo, caused by the Bundibugyo strain for which no vaccine exists, has led to a significant death toll. The World Health Organization has declared the situation a public health emergency due to its severity and high risk.
